Output c66f5817492b7c0a3504d1b5b8c05174f4836c9a87c6fc7f1085613be79561c2:310

value
16384
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f6659fae3243d1dd55e6a27cb065cc49db30e2a1212ea21a61045fdf68e53a82
address
bc1p7ejelt3jg0ga640x5f7tqewvf8dnpc4pyyh2yxnpq30a768982pq0d6vzw
transaction
c66f5817492b7c0a3504d1b5b8c05174f4836c9a87c6fc7f1085613be79561c2
confirmations
15727
spent
true